首页 > 精选问答 >

resource是什么文件

2025-11-21 21:31:59

问题描述:

resource是什么文件,蹲一个大佬,求不嫌弃我问题简单!

最佳答案

推荐答案

2025-11-21 21:31:59

resource是什么文件】“resource是什么文件”是一个常见的技术问题,尤其在编程、软件开发和系统管理中经常遇到。本文将从定义、常见类型、用途等方面进行总结,并通过表格形式清晰展示相关信息。

一、资源文件(Resource)的定义

在计算机领域,“resource”通常指的是程序运行过程中所需的外部数据或资源。这些资源可以是图像、音频、文本、配置文件等,用于增强程序的功能或提升用户体验。简单来说,resource 是程序运行时所依赖的非代码内容。

二、常见类型的 resource 文件

类型 说明 示例
图像资源 程序中使用的图片文件,如 PNG、JPEG、ICO 等 `logo.png`、`icon.ico`
音频资源 声音文件,用于播放背景音乐或提示音 `sound.mp3`、`alert.wav`
文本资源 包含文字信息的文件,如语言包、配置信息等 `lang_zh.txt`、`config.json`
二进制资源 程序中嵌入的二进制数据,如字体、库文件等 `font.ttf`、`library.dll`
资源文件(.res) 某些编程语言(如 C)中使用的资源文件格式 `resources.resx`

三、resource 的主要用途

1. 提高程序可维护性:将资源与代码分离,便于修改和更新。

2. 支持多语言:通过不同的资源文件实现多语言界面。

3. 优化性能:合理管理资源可以减少程序加载时间。

4. 增强用户体验:使用高质量的图片、音效等提升用户操作体验。

四、resource 文件的存储位置

不同平台和开发环境对 resource 的存储方式略有不同:

- Windows 应用程序:通常放在 `Resources` 文件夹或项目根目录下。

- Web 应用:一般存放在 `assets` 或 `public` 目录中。

- Android 应用:资源文件存放在 `res/` 目录下的不同子目录中(如 `drawable`、`layout`)。

- iOS 应用:资源文件存放在 `Assets.xcassets` 或 `Supporting Files` 中。

五、如何查看 resource 文件内容?

- 使用文本编辑器打开 `.txt`、`.json`、`.xml` 等文本类资源。

- 使用图像查看器查看 `.png`、`.jpg` 等图像资源。

- 使用专用工具(如 Resource Hacker、Visual Studio)查看 `.res` 或 `.dll` 中的资源。

六、总结

“resource 是什么文件”这个问题的答案并不复杂,它指的是程序运行所需的各种非代码资源。了解 resource 的类型、用途和管理方式,有助于更好地开发和维护应用程序。对于开发者而言,合理使用和管理 resource 文件是提升程序质量和用户体验的重要环节。

项目 内容
定义 程序运行所需的外部数据或资源
类型 图像、音频、文本、二进制等
用途 提高可维护性、支持多语言、优化性能等
存储位置 根据平台不同而异
查看方式 根据文件类型选择合适的工具

如需进一步了解某种特定类型的 resource 文件,欢迎继续提问。

免责声明:本答案或内容为用户上传,不代表本网观点。其原创性以及文中陈述文字和内容未经本站证实,对本文以及其中全部或者部分内容、文字的真实性、完整性、及时性本站不作任何保证或承诺,请读者仅作参考,并请自行核实相关内容。 如遇侵权请及时联系本站删除。